Mrz

Bookmarklet für deutschsprachige .NET-Kicks

Posted in Programme und Werkzeuge, Development By Gordon Breuer 0 Comments Tagged Under : , ,


dotnet_final_small_rgb Wer für das kürzlich an den Start gegangene Community-Portal .NET-Kicks einen neuen Artikel vorschlagen möchte kann dies über die Website erledigen unter dem Menüpunkt “Artikel vorschlagen”. Das manuelle Eintragen der URL und des Titels ist jedoch eine mühsame Arbeit. Einfacher geht es mit einem kleinen Bookmarklet.

Ein Bookmarklet (auch: Favelet) ist ein kleines in JavaScript geschriebenes Makro, das als Bookmark abgespeichert wird und dadurch die Funktionen des Browsers erweitert. Es erlaubt beispielsweise, Webseiten zu manipulieren. Technisch gesehen ist ein Bookmarklet ein Lesezeichen auf das Pseudoprotokoll javascript:, das ermöglicht, Code durch den Browser auszuführen.

(Quelle: “Wikipedia, Die freie Enzyklopädie”)

Getestet habe ich das Bookmarklet erfolgreich im IE7, IE8, Firefox 3.0.3 und Google Chrome 1.0.154.43. Um das Bookmarklet zu installieren zieht man einfach den nachfolgenden Link in seine Link-Leiste des Browsers oder klickt ihn mit der rechten Maustaste an und wählt dort “Zu Favoriten hinzufügen”. Alternativ kann man auch einen neuen Link erstellen und als Ziel die folgende Zeile eintragen.

bei dotnet-kicks.de einstellen

javascript:document.location.href='http://dotnet-kicks.de/kick?url='+escape(document.location.href)+'&title='+escape(document.title);

Je nach Webbrowser kommt eine Sicherheitswarnung, dass es sich bei dem Link um “aktiven Inhalt” handelt, welcher theoretisch Schaden anrichten kann. Diese Meldung kann man in diesem Fall jedoch ignorieren. Befindet man sich nun auf einer Seite, die man als Vorschlag bei .NET-Kicks einstellen möchte klickt man einfach auf den eben erzeugten Link und wird daraufhin auf die Seite “Artikel vorschlagen” weitergeleitet. Dieses mal sind die Felder “Artikel URL” und “Titel” jedoch schon vorausgefüllt. Ihr gebt nur noch eine kurze Beschreibung und eine passende Kategorie an und könnt den Artikel dann einstellen. Wurde der von euch ausgewählte Artikel bereits von jemanden eingestellt werdet ihr direkt auf die entsprechende Detailseite weitergeleitet. Hier könnt ihr zusätzliche Tags vergeben, einen Kommentar hinterlassen und natürlich den Artikel “kicken”.

Für die Verwendung in eigenen Anwendungen hier noch eine Liste der möglichen URL-Parameter, mit denen ihr die Felder beim Einstellen neuer Artikel automatisch ausfüllen könnt (achtet bitte auf ein korrektes URL-Encoding, bsp. statt dem Leerzeichen ‘%20’):

  • url
    Die URL des einzustellenden Artikels, bei Blogs bsp. der “Permalink”.
  • title
    Der Titel des Beitrags der in der Übersicht angezeigt wird.
  • description
    Hier kann ein Vorschlag für die Kurzbeschreibung des Artikels mit übergeben werden.

kick it on dotnet-kicks.de

Microsoft Tag
Share or Bookmark this Article:
  • E-Mail
  • TwitThis
  • del.icio.us
  • Facebook
  • MisterWong.DE
  • Technorati
  • DotNetKicks
  • LinkArena
  • Google
  • DotNetKicks German

You can leave a response below, or trackback from your own site.

0 Response to ”Bookmarklet für deutschsprachige .NET-Kicks“

    Kommentare sind geschlossen